Thai-based Airbnb listing management service launched

Thailand: Resort Listing Asia claims to be the only provider in Thailand to offer b2b Airbnb listing services for resorts and serviced apartments.

The brainchild of company CEO Alva Horgan and co-founder Krittika Maturostrakul, Resort Listing Asia seeks “to truly revolutionise the Thailand tourism market by providing a unique service through which lesser known resorts can list their offerings online via Airbnb”.

The team answers and takes care of all daily queries for resorts across Thailand and serviced apartments in Bangkok

Linking their clients to Airbnb and with a dedicated call centre to process reservations 24/7 and generate positive reviews, Resort Listing Asia says it can handle the entire lifecycle of the booking process from start to finish. Servicing more than 5,000 unique listings, the company is an exclusive Professional Co Host for Airbnb in Thailand.

It drives online marketing for resorts, hotels and serviced apartments to help generate more bookings. As Maturostrakul says, “We simply send guests to their door step.”

CEO Horgan first identified a gap in the market for a company with the skills and know-how to help small to medium sized enterprises find their feet in an increasingly digital world. “So much of hotel booking is done on the internet now, I thought there must be a way to help all these smaller beautiful resorts find more customers online, she said.
